Telephone switchboard operator demographics and statistics in the US

Telephone switchboard operator demographics research summary. Zippia estimates telephone switchboard operator demographics and statistics in the United States by using a database of 30 million profiles. Our telephone switchboard operator estimates are verified against BLS, Census, and current job openings data for accuracy. Zippia's data science team found the following key facts about telephone switchboard operators after extensive research and analysis:

  • There are over 23,817 telephone switchboard operators currently employed in the United States.
  • 84.3% of all telephone switchboard operators are women, while 15.7% are men.
  • The average telephone switchboard operator age is 53 years old.
  • The most common ethnicity of telephone switchboard operators is White (60.5%), followed by Hispanic or Latino (15.9%), Black or African American (14.7%) and Asian (4.1%).
  • In 2022, women earned 99% of what men earned.
  • 19% of all telephone switchboard operators are LGBT.
  • Telephone switchboard operators are 51% more likely to work at private companies in comparison to public companies.

Telephone switchboard operator gender ratio by year

YearMaleFemale
201017.86%82.14%
201119.13%80.87%
201218.00%82.00%
201320.53%79.47%
201418.10%81.90%
201520.08%79.92%
201622.38%77.62%
201718.63%81.37%
201817.86%82.14%
201926.69%73.31%
202028.42%71.58%
202115.65%84.35%

Telephone switchboard operator race and ethnicity over time

See how telephone switchboard operator racial and ethnic diversity trended since 2010 according to the United States Census Bureau data.

Telephone switchboard operator race and ethnicity by year

YearWhiteBlack or African AmericanAsianHispanic or Latino
201065.76%13.37%3.16%15.67%
201162.28%13.59%5.72%16.32%
201261.73%17.02%3.32%13.66%
201363.51%15.91%2.79%15.44%
201462.16%13.21%4.01%17.17%
201561.69%14.73%5.66%15.64%
201659.18%14.39%4.17%18.82%
201763.84%16.58%3.78%11.44%
201864.67%13.82%4.09%14.64%
201958.78%17.68%4.95%14.96%
202053.89%15.62%3.97%18.93%
202160.52%14.69%4.09%15.92%
